How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Ashwood?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Ashwood Studio Apartments | $2,365 | $1,640 | $4,823 |
Ashwood 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,022 | $1,275 | $7,505 |
Ashwood 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,151 | $2,350 | $10,000+ |
Ashwood 3 Bedroom Apartments | $6,885 | $3,695 | $10,000+ |
